Database Administrator - Bryanston, South Africa - Eskom Pension and Provident Fund
Description
Install and maintain the performance of database servers.
- Responsible for maintaining the integrity and performance of the Funds databases
- Manage database access.
- Performance tuning of database systems.
- Diagnose and troubleshoot database errors.
- Recommend and implement emerging database technologies.
- Design and implement data extraction and transformation programmes and support with data mining on an as needs basis
- Create and manage database reports, visualizations, and dashboards.
- Create automation for repeating database tasks.
- Be available for oncall support as needed.
2. Maintain data standards and ensure data remains consistent across database
- Establish the needs of users and monitor user access and security
- Monitor performance and manage parameters in order to provide fast responses to frontend users
- Map out the conceptual design for a planned database
- Consider both backend organisation of data and frontend accessibility for endusers
- Refine the logical design so that it can be translated into a specific data model
- Further refining the physical design to meet system storage requirements
- Install and test new versions of the database management system (DBMS)
- Maintain data standards, including adherence to the Data Protection Act
- Write database documentation, including data standards, procedures and definitions for the data dictionary (metadata)
- Informing end users of changes in databases and train them to utilize systems effectively
3. Ensure that storage and archiving procedures are functioning correctly
- Ensure that data is stored securely and optimally by controlling access permissions and privileges
- Develop, manage and test backup and recovery plans
- Work closely with IT project managers, database and business analysts
- Manage the security and disaster recovery aspects of the database.
